		/* +++++++++++++++++++++++++++++++++++++++++++++++++
		
		 このスタイルシートではサイト全体を定義しています。
		
		++++++++++++++++++++++++++++++++++++++++++++++++++++ */
		
		
		@charset "Shift_JIS";
		
		
		/* Ⅰ.基本構造 
		--------------------------------------------- */
		* {
			margin:0px auto;
			padding:0px;
			}
		
		body {
			font-size: 12px;
			font-family: osaka,"ヒラギノ角ゴ Pro W3","Hiragino Kaku Gothic Pro","ＭＳ Ｐゴシック", sans-serif;
			line-height:135%;
			color:#333333;
			background:url(http://www.valuecreate.net/images/bg-content.jpg) repeat-x top #fafafa;
			background-attachment:fixed;
			text-align:center;
			}
			
			/* ⅰ.テキスト設定
			----------------------------------------- */
			p  {}
			h1 {font-size:100%;}
			h2 {font-size:100%;}
			h3 {font-size:100%;margin:15px auto; padding:0px;border:none;width:85%;}
			h4 { font-size:100%;}
			strong {}
			blockquote {}
			.red{color:#ff0000;}
			.yellow{color:#ff9900;}
			.orange{color:#ff6600;}
			.sky{color:#0099ff;}
			.blue{}
			.gray{}
			
			/* ⅱ.リンク設定
			----------------------------------------- */
			a {color:#333333; text-decoration:none;}
			a:visited {}
			a:active {}
			a:hover {color:#ff9900;}
			
			/* ⅲ.テーブル設定
			----------------------------------------- */
			table {}
			td {}
			th {}
		
			/* ⅳ.画像設定
			----------------------------------------- */
			img{padding:0px;margin:0px;vertical-align:bottom;border:0px;}
			
			/* ⅴ.リスト設定
			----------------------------------------- */
			ul{width:80%;margin:15px auto; padding:0px;}
			li{list-style-type:none; background:; padding:5px; margin:0px;}
		
			/* ⅵ.フォーム設定
			----------------------------------------- */
			input,textarea,select,option{}
		
			/* ⅶ.その他のタグ
			----------------------------------------- */
			hr {}
			.none{border:none;}
		
		/* Ⅱ.枠組み 
		--------------------------------------------- */
		#outer {
			width:760px;
			background-color:;
			padding:0px;
			margin:0 auto;
			text-align:left;
			}
		
		/* Ⅲ.グローバルヘッダー 
		--------------------------------------------- */
		#logoArea {
			width:760px;
			height:90px;
			padding:0px;
			padding-top:20px;
			margin:0px;
			}
		
			#logoArea h1{margin:0; padding:0px;}
		
			/* Ⅲ-ⅰ.セレクトメニュー 
			--------------------------------------------- */	
			#logoArea ul { padding:25px;width:80%;margin:0;}
			#logoArea li{display:inline;background;padding:0px;margin:0px;}
			#logoArea img{margin:0px; padding:0px;}
		
		#globalHeader {
			width:760px;
			height:70px;
			padding:0px;
			margin:0px 0px 20px 0px;
			background:url(http://www.valuecreate.net/images/bg-gheader.gif) no-repeat top;
			}
			
		#ghleft{width:400px;padding:3px 20px 0px 20px;margin:0px;float:left}
		#ghright{width:250px;padding:10px 20px 0px auto; margin:0px;float:right}
			
			/* Ⅲ-ⅱ.グローバルメニュー（5つの資産） 
			--------------------------------------------- */	
			#5assets {width:400px; padding:0px; margin:3px 20px 0px 20px;}
			#5assets h1{}
			#5assets img{margin:0px;padding:0px;vertical-align:bottom;}
		
		
			
			/* Ⅲ-ⅲ.グローバルメニュー（バリュートライアングル） 
			----------------------------------------------------- */	
			#globalHeader h1.triangle{}
			#globalHeader ul.triangle{}
			#globalHeader li.triangle{}
			
		/* Ⅳ.グローバルフッター 
		--------------------------------------------- */
		#globalFooter {
			width:760px;
			height:100px;
			padding:0px;
			margin:0px;
			background:url(http://www.valuecreate.net/images/bg-gfooter-others.gif) no-repeat top #ffffff;
			}
		
		
		/* Ⅴ.コンテンツ枠組 
		--------------------------------------------- */
		#pageBody {
			width:760px;
			background:url(http://www.valuecreate.net/images/bg-popup.jpg) repeat-y top #ffffff;
			padding:0px;
			margin:0px;
			}
		
		
		/* Ⅵ.コンテンツヘッダー
		--------------------------------------------- */	
		#localHeader {
			width:760px;
			background:url(http://www.valuecreate.net/images/bg-popup.jpg) repeat-y top #ffffff;
			padding:0px;
			margin:0px;
			text-align:left;
			}
			#localHeader h1{margin:15px 30px; padding:0px;}
			
		#banner {
			width:760px;
			height:35px;
			background:url(http://www.valuecreate.net/images/bg-popup.jpg) repeat-y top #ffffff;
			}
			
			#banner p{ text-align:right; padding:3px;}
			#localHeader h2{ width:300px; height:25px; font-size:12px; font-weight:normal; border: #cccccc solid 1px;background-color:#ffffff; padding:3px; margin:0px; float:left;}
						
		/* Ⅶ.コンテンツメイン
		--------------------------------------------- */
		#main {
			float:left;
			width:550px;
			background-color:;
			padding:5px 0px 0px 0px;
			border-left:#cccccc solid 1px;
			}
		
			#main h1{ width:90%;padding:0px 0px 30px 10px ; margin:3px auto; clear:both; border: none;}
			#main p{ width:85%; font-size:12px; font-weight:normal;
						background-color:; padding:2px 5px ; margin:5px auto;line-height:150%;}	
			#main h2{ width:90%;padding:20px 0px 20px 10px ; margin:0px auto; clear:both; border: none;}
			#main h2.top{ width:90%;padding:0px 0px 20px 10px ; margin:5px auto 0px auto; clear:both; border: none;}
			#main table{width:85%; margin:15px auto;}
			#main td{ padding:0px; vertical-align:top;}
			#main td.bookimg {padding-top:15px; width:150px; text-align:center;}
			#main dt.sub { padding:5px 15px; font-weight:normal; border:none;}
		
				/* Ⅶ-ⅰ.パンくず
			--------------------------------------------- */
			.crumb{font-size:11px; font-weight:bold; width: 90%; margin: 3px auto; text-align:right;}
			.crumb a{background: transparent url(http://www.valuecreate.net/images/icon-arrow-crumb.gif) no-repeat center right;
				text-decoration: none;font-weight:normal;padding-right: 18px;color: #555555;font-size:11px;}
			.crumb a:visited, .crumb a:active{color: #555555;}
			.crumb a:hover{text-decoration: none;color: #ff9900;}
		
			/* Ⅶ-ⅱ.先頭へ戻る
			--------------------------------------------- */	
			.return{font: normal 11px; width:90%; margin: 15px auto; text-align:right;clear:both}
			.return a{text-decoration: none;color:#55555;padding: 3px 5px 1px 18px;font-size:11px;}
		
			/* Ⅶ-ⅲ.もっと見る
			--------------------------------------------- */	
			.more{font: normal 11px; width:90%; margin: 15px auto; text-align:right;}
			.more a{text-decoration: none;background: transparent url(http://www.valuecreate.net/images/icon-arrow-more.gif) no-repeat center left;
					color:#55555;padding: 3px 5px 1px 18px;font-size:11px;}
		
			/* Ⅶ-ⅳ.詳しく見る
			--------------------------------------------- */	
			.detail{font: normal 11px; width:90%; margin: 15px auto; text-align:right;}
			.detail a{text-decoration: none;background: transparent url(http://www.valuecreate.net/images/icon-arrow-detail.gif) no-repeat center left;
					color:#55555;padding: 3px 5px 1px 18px;font-size:11px;}
		
			/* Ⅶ-ⅴ.アマゾンを見る
			--------------------------------------------- */	
			.amazon{font: normal 11px; width:90%; margin: 5px auto auto 0px; text-align:left;padding:0px 0px 0px 18px;background: transparent url(http://www.valuecreate.net/images/icon-arrow-amazon.gif) no-repeat center left;}
		
			/* Ⅶ-ⅵ.ページ送り
			--------------------------------------------- */	
			.pager{font: normal 11px; width:100%; margin: 10px auto; text-align:left;padding:0px 8px;text-align:center;}
			.prev{padding: 0px 18px;text-align:left}
			.next{padding: 0px 18px;text-align:right;}
		
			/* Ⅶ-ⅶ.ページ送り（ページ分割用）
			--------------------------------------------- */	
			.separate{font: normal 11px; width:100%; margin: 10px auto; text-align:left;padding:0px 8px;text-align:center;}
		
		
		/* Ⅷ.コンテンツサイドバー
		--------------------------------------------- */
		#navigation {
			float:left;
			width:209px;
			padding:5px 0px 0px 0px;
			margin:0px;
			background:;
			clear:both;
			}
			#navigation h1{margin:0px 30px; padding:0px;}	
			#navigation h4{ width:75%; margin:0px auto 10px 40px; font-family: Arial, Helvetica, sans-serif; font-weight:normal; font-size:14px;}
			#navigation ul{ width:74%; margin:20px auto 10px 40px;list-style-type:none;}
			#navigation li{ background:url(http://www.valuecreate.net/images/icon-arrow-sidebar.gif) left no-repeat; padding:3px 0px 3px 18px; margin:0px;}
			#navigation li.sub{ background:url(http://www.valuecreate.net/images/icon-arrow-sidebar-sub.gif) left no-repeat; padding:3px 0px 3px 18px; margin:0px;margin-left:15px}
			.ttl{padding-left:30px;}
		
		/* Ⅸ.コンテンツフッター
		--------------------------------------------- */
		#localFooter {
			clear:both;
			width:760px;
			background:url(http://www.valuecreate.net/images/bg-popup.jpg) repeat-y top #ffffff;
			padding:0px;
			margin:0px;
			}
		
		/* Ⅹ.その他
		--------------------------------------------- */
		
			/* ⅰ.お問い合わせ
			----------------------------------------- */
					#inquiry table{width:60%; margin:15px auto 30px auto;background-color:#ffffff;font-size:12px}
					#inquiry th{width:25%; padding:5px 10px;background-color:#ffffff; margin:0px; font-weight:normal; vertical-align:top; text-align:right;}
					#inquiry td {padding:5px 20px; margin:0px; background-color:#ffffff; vertical-align:top;}
					#inquiry th.alart{width:23%; padding:5px 10px 5px 0px;background-color:#ffffff; margin:0px; font-weight:normal; vertical-align:top; text-align:right;}
					#inquiry td.alart {padding:5px; margin:0px; background-color:#FAF9F9; vertical-align:top;}
		
			/* ⅱ.サイトマップ
			----------------------------------------- */
					#sitemap{background-color:#eeeeee;padding:5px 7px;margin:10px auto;border:#cccccc solid 1px;width:75%;}
					#sitemap ul{padding:0px;margin:0px auto;}
					#sitemap li{background:none;padding:0px;line-height:160%;margin:0px;display:inline;list-style-type: none}
					#sitemap dt{margin:0px auto; padding:5px 0px 3px 18px; background: transparent url(http://www.valuecreate.net/images/icon-arrow-link.gif) no-repeat center left;}
					#sitemap dd{margin:0px 20px auto auto; padding:3px 0px; line-height:160%; font-size:100%; font-weight:normal;}
		
			/* ⅲ.パートナー
			----------------------------------------- */
					#namelist ul{width:80%; margin:20px auto; padding:0px;}
					#namelist li{list-style-type:none; margin:10px auto;}
					#namelist li a:hover{list-style-type:none; margin:10px auto;padding-left:3px;}
		
			/* ⅳ.パートナー紹介、書籍レビュー
			----------------------------------------- */
					#introduction {;margin:0 auto;}
					#introduction table{width:85%;vertical-align:top;border:none;}
					#introduction th{ vertical-align:top; text-align:left;padding:0px;padding-right:5px;}
					#introduction td{ vertical-align:top;padding:0px; text-align:right;}
					#introduction dl{ margin:0px;padding:0px;}
					#introduction dt{ margin:0px auto 15px 0px; padding:0px;border:0px;}
					#introduction dd{ margin:0px auto auto 5px; padding:0px;font-size:100%; font-weight:normal;}
					#introduction h3{width:85%; margin:5px auto;border:none; padding:0px;}
					#introduction .comment{width:85%; margin:15px auto;border:none; padding:5px;}
					#introduction .pastmsg-img{width:85%; margin:10px auto; _text-align:center; *text-align:center;}
					#introduction .pastmsg{width:85%; margin:auto;border:#cccccc solid 1px; background-color:#eeeeee; padding:5px;}
					#introduction .line{width:85%; height:1px; margin:auto auto; _text-align:center; *text-align:center;color:#aaaaaa;}
					#introduction .trackrecord{width:85%; margin:15px auto;border:#cccccc solid 1px; background-color:#eeeeee; padding:5px;}
		img.pastmsg {margin:6px;}
		
		
			/* ⅴ.インタビュー、寄稿
			----------------------------------------- */
					#interview {margin:10px auto;}
					#interview h3{ margin:0px auto 5px auto; padding:0px;border:none;width:85%;}
					#inerview p.subfield{margin:0 auto;width:85%;padding:5px;}
					#interview span.author{padding-right:10px;width:30%}
					#interview span.date{width:40%}
					#interview p.file{width:85%;}
					#interview p.comment{width:85%;}
		
			/* ⅵ.ギャラリー
			----------------------------------------- */
					#gallery td{padding:7px 0;}
		
			/* ⅶ.プレスリリース
			----------------------------------------- */
					#release{}
					#release p{margiin-bottom:15px;}
					.releasetitle{padding-left:20px;font-weight:bold;}
					.releasedate{paddign-right:10px;}
		
			/* Ⅷ.ヘルプページ
			----------------------------------------- */
		
					.imgleft {float: left;margin: 15px 15px 15px 0px;border: none;}
					#left{ width:85%; font-size:12px; font-weight:normal;
						background-color:; padding:2px 5px ; margin:5px auto;line-height:150%;}